04
IOP & PHP (Day Treatment)
Intensive Outpatient and Partial Hospitalization programs for those who need more structured support than weekly therapy — without the disruption of full inpatient care.

What we treat

If You’re Searching for Help With Any of These — You’re in the Right Place.

Most people don’t start by looking for a program. They start by recognizing something feels wrong. Whatever brought you here, we’ve helped people work through it — in-person across Georgia and via telehealth statewide.

Anxiety & Panic
Constant worry, racing thoughts, panic attacks, or a feeling you can’t quite explain.
Depression
Feeling disconnected, exhausted, or like nothing matters the way it used to.
Trauma & PTSD
Intrusive memories, emotional numbness, hypervigilance, or feeling completely shut down.
Substance Use & Recovery
Dependency, active recovery, dual diagnosis, and co-occurring conditions — treated together.
Adolescent & Teen Mental Health
School stress, identity, social anxiety, depression, and self-harm concerns in teens and adolescents.
Grief & Loss
Processing the loss of a person, relationship, identity, or future you planned for.
Couples & Relationships
Communication breakdown, betrayal, recurring conflict patterns, and rebuilding connection.
Co-occurring Disorders
Mental health and substance use treated together, not separately.
Life Transitions
Career changes, divorce, relocation, loss of purpose, and identity shifts.
